Book Description

August 1, 2000
The Promise Remains is a heartrending story about a young couple, long separated, who find their way back to each other, along the way learning about God's provision in the face of their own doubts and fears. A contemporary setting with great character development. The first novel from a promising new author.

From Publishers Weekly

In this honest and sweet Christian romance, kindergarten teacher Sara is dating the man of her dreamsAat least, her mother's dreams. Mr. Right is kind and successful, and when he proposes marriage, Sara accepts, although she secretly knows that she does not love him. She finds herself longing instead for her first love, the free-spirited writer Ethan, whose proposal she once refused because he did not share her religious convictions. In an uncharacteristically brash act, she breaks off her engagement to Mr. Right and does some intense soul-searching. Meanwhile, Ethan, who has been drifting for years, unable to write, is also at a turning point. When an uncle offers him a job in Germany, he must decide whether to pursue Sara, the love he has never forgotten, or abandon that dream forever and move on. If the drama sounds hokey, it's because Thrasher employs nearly every plot device known to Christian romantic fiction (the most obvious being the conversion to Christ of a wayward man through a woman's faithful love). But the book is driven by authentic, engaging characters, not its predictable action. Sara and Ethan are two of the most real and sensitive lovers to grace the genre, and readers will find themselves moved by the couple's pain and ultimate joy, learning much about themselves and their own "dreams deferred" through Sara and Ethan's story. (July)

More About the Author

Critically acclaimed and creatively diverse novelist Travis Thrasher has made a career out of defying expectations.Writing stories that have moved, haunted and provoked readers, Thrasher has told tales in a variety of genres. His one common theme is brokenness, and his one common tactic is surprise. He lives with his wife and three daughters in a suburb of Chicago.

4.0 out of 5 stars Sweet, reflective story, December 20, 2000
By 
Karen (Alberta, Canada) - See all my reviews
This review is from: The Promise Remains (Hardcover)
I found this book to be sweet and thoughtful. It is the love story of two people who are meant to be together- or are they? The only separating them from each other are their religious views. I grew quite attached to the characters, and felt the moods of the book very well, even to the point of sympathy for Sara and Ethan sometimes! If this book lacked anything, it was adventure, but the author did a wonderful job of staying on track, which made the book easy to follow. The style was very interesting as well, almost like a letter or summary with every chapter. Perhaps the story was slightly unrealistic- the characters almost put their lives on hold to follow a dream or their feelings, but it made a wonderful story. If you enjoy a slower paced, contemplative, sweet story, this a book I would highly recommend.
